^^ The first picture of Urwa - Ashoka Nagara area is taken from the top of Lady hill- Chilimbi hill ridge. The river is Gurupura river (aka Phalguni river) which runs parallel to Arabian sea and forms a sandpit in between the sea and the river called Bengre. The east-west flowing Gurupura river takes a right turn near New Mangalore Port, during Tippu's time it used to join the sea at Sultan Battery, now it joins Netravathi river further down near Jeppu before joining the sea. The state government has a plan to develop Bengre, Taneerbhavi area as a tourist destination by developing a golfcourse, a marine park, a ropeway across the river, etc. Also, there is a plan to develop a ring road or marine drive road called Mangala Corniche running parallel to the rivers. The north and east of Mangalore are getting more & more urbanized and so this may be one of the last pictures capturing greenery of this place.
The second picture, as already pointed out by Scorpiogenius, is of Hampanakatte area, taken from a building (Hotel Poonja International?) on K S Rao Road. Hotel Taj Mahal is at extreme left, brown building Hotel Dhanyavad is at the centre. The place in between Hotel Dhanyavad and Hotel Poonja International was old main bus stop of Mangalore and now it will be developed as a parking cum commercial complex. The big building behind Wenlock hospital, and behind the street light is Mohtisham - The Presidium at Attavara circle.
The third picture is of Hampanakatte and Lighthouse Hill (ಬಾವುಟಗುಡ್ಡೆ) area. The picture might have been taken from a building (Mohtisham - The Presidium?) at Attavara Circle. Shortly this view is going to be obstructed by Presidency Skycourt, a 15 storeyed building, coming up in between Mohtisham Presidium and Mohtisham Shamoon Palace.
